I've been using my LG G5 with the B&O DAC and using USB Audio Player Pro

But its become very dodgy lately... random USB related errors, requiring the phone to be rebooted to get the DAC to play any sound. Not sure if hardware related, or related to USBAPP (which is pretty dodgy app itself)

I was very happy with the audio quality though... but im looking at other, more reliable alternatives.

Does anyone know how the G5 + B&O compares to say a FiiO X1? Or even V10, V20, Samsung S7?
The way to cure this (it is the very tiny connector that works its way loose if your headphone jack gets caught on your pocket) is to exit UAPP and then bring up the task manager, and close the second instance of UAPP... then plug back into the jack, and all is good again.

If you get it where it says "starting hi-fi plus" and just stays there, then yes - a battery pull is the only option you have.

That being said, I've given up on it, that little connector is just too much of a PITA with the disconnects, so - bought a USBC OTH cable, and now using the Mojo again - happier times :)

Can any one confirm that the Hifi Plus Module does not require UAPP to work on other apps such as Spotify and Youtube? I recall this was a common issue when hooking up an external DAC/AMP on an android device as well as the v10.

How much of an improvement over the built-in headphone out is the Hifi plus? Using the Momentums, the built-in DAC sounds quite good to me already, and I came from an HTC M8 and I prefer the G5's builtin DAC over HTC's. 


Yes it does not need UAPP to work, YouTube or Spotify works natively with it as does other third party players.

The sq is really good imo, competing with DAPs in the $300+ region at least. The amp is also very powerful and have no problem driving the HD650 or even the Sextett's directly. Only downside is the battery drain, I'm actually going to get another phone and use the G5 as a dedicated DAP.......
